Cookies and Tracking Technologies

We use cookies to remember your preferences, understand your usage patterns, and improve your experience on our website. Cookies are small text files stored on your device that help us recognize you when you return. We use both session cookies (which expire when you close your browser) and persistent cookies (which remain until you delete them).

You can control cookie settings through your browser preferences. Most browsers allow you to refuse cookies or alert you when a cookie is being set. However, blocking cookies may affect your ability to access certain features of our website.
